About Canton City Treasurer
The Canton City Treasurer, located in Canton, Illinois is responsible for financial transactions, including issuing Fulton County tax bills, collecting personal and real property tax payments. The Fulton County Treasurer and Tax Collector's Office is part of the Fulton County Finance Department that encompasses all financial functions of the local government.
